I've been handling custom fabric orders for about six years. In that time, I've personally made—and documented—eight significant mistakes, totaling roughly $4,200 in wasted budget. Not counting the delays and the awkward calls to my boss.
This article is the checklist I wish I'd had on day one. If you're ordering custom fabric for a production run—especially if it's your first or second time doing it yourself—this is for you. Four steps. Follow them in order. Skip one at your own risk.
Step 1: Verify the 'Real' Cost Before You Approve
Here's the mistake that started my checklist. In my first year (2017), I approved a quote for a hand-spun yarn order based on the unit price alone. Looked great on paper. $8.50 per unit.
The actual invoice came back at $11.20 per unit. Why? I'd missed the setup fees for the spinning equipment (they needed a specific machine adjustment for the hand-spun effect). Plus a minimum surcharge because our order was below the standard roll size.
I only believed the 'check all fees' advice after ignoring it and eating that mistake.
My rule now: Before I approve any quote, I ask for every line item. Setup fees. Surcharges. Shipping (which is often a shocker for heavy denim or wool blends).
General pricing reference (based on publicly listed rates, January 2025): Setup fees for custom yarn or fabric processing range from $50 to $200 depending on complexity. Verify this with your supplier.
Checkpoint for your order: Get the full breakdown. If a vendor won't give it, that's a red flag.
Step 2: Define 'Quality' Before Production, Not After
This one hurts to write. I once ordered 500 yards of what was supposed to be a premium bio-based raschel knit fabric for a client. The sample they sent was perfect—soft, consistent, great drape.
The bulk order? Not so much. The color was off. The texture was rougher.
Technically, it met the spec sheet. But 'met spec sheet' and 'met my expectations' turned out to be two different things. The client rejected it. $2,000 worth of fabric, no use to anyone.
What I should have done: We agreed on the color with a physical swatch. But we never agreed on the tolerance for color variation. In fabric, a 'passable' color match can still look different under different lighting. I should have specified a standard (like D65 light) for approval.
Checklist item:
- Define the acceptable tolerance for color variation.
- Define texture/weight tolerance (e.g., ±5% weight per sq meter).
- Specify the standard for approval (e.g., reference swatch + light source).
- Get the vendor to sign off on these definitions before production starts.
Step 3: Don't Assume Your Vendor Knows Your End-Use
This sounds obvious. It's not. In 2022, I ordered a specific polyester/silk/carbon fiber sheet for a project. I told the vendor: 'We need this for outerwear.' I assumed they understood the durability requirements. They assumed I wanted a standard 'fashion' weight.
The fabric arrived. It was lovely. It was also too thin to withstand the abrasion of daily wear. We caught it before production, but only after a 3-day delay while we sourced a replacement. That delay cost us $300 in missed prep deadlines.
Now, I write a one-paragraph 'end-use statement' in every order. What is this fabric for? How will it be used? What stresses will it face?
If your fabric is for a heavy-use item (workwear, upholstery, bags), say it. If it's for a garment that needs to be breathable, say that too. The vendor might have a better recommendation or a different material in their line that's a better fit.
Step 4: Build in a 'Buffer' for the First Run
Avoid this trap: ordering exactly the amount you need.
I learned this the hard way. I ordered denim for a run of 100 jackets. The math was perfect. 5 yards per jacket = 500 yards. Plenty.
The fabric had a defect in the final 50 yards (a dye streak that ran through multiple panels). I didn't have enough. Not even close. The re-order cost a premium and added two weeks to the timeline (unfortunately).
My rule now: Order 10-15% extra for the first production run. This covers defects, pattern matching, and the occasional second attempt when a panel gets cut wrong.
If the total order is $3,200 (like that denim order was), an extra 15% is $480. Painful upfront. But far less painful than a $900 redo + 1-week delay.
A Quick Note on 'Eco-Friendly' Claims
I'm a fan of sustainable materials. Bossa does a lot with bio-based and recycled options. But here's something I've learned: don't take 'eco-friendly' at face value. Ask for the certificate. If it's bio-based, is it certified as such? What about the processing—is that eco-friendly too?
I don't mean to say every sustainable claim is a lie. But the phrase 'eco-friendly' can mean different things to different suppliers. A genuine bio-based raschel knit is great. One that's simply labeled as 'green' without data? Proceed with caution.
Putting It All Together: My Checklist
Here's what I use for every custom fabric order now. It lives on my desktop. I print it out for big orders.
- Verify full costs: Get every line item (setup, shipping, surcharges).
- Define quality tolerances: Color, weight, texture. Get the vendor's sign-off.
- Write an end-use statement: What's it for? How will it be used?
- Order a buffer: 10-15% extra for the first run.
That's it. It's not complicated—honestly, it's mostly common sense. But writing it down, and checking it, prevents the kinds of mistakes that keep me up at night. (Or rather, it has prevented them: we've caught 47 potential errors using this checklist in the past 18 months.)
If you're dealing with a Bossa order or any custom fabric run, I hope this saves you a few thousand dollars. It saved me a lot more.
